How to Make Cilantro Lime Shrimp Tacos with Slaw

Quick Overview

Whipping up Cilantro Lime Shrimp Tacos with Slaw is as easy as it gets! With a prep time of just 20 minutes and a cook time of another 10, you can have dinner on the table faster than you can say, “Taco night!” The fresh flavors and satisfying crunch will make this dish a family favorite in no time.

Ingredients

  • 1 lb sh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
  • 2 limes (juiced)
  • 8 taco shells
  • 2 cups cabbage slaw (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 avocado, sliced
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• Salt and pepper (to taste)

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Marinate the Shrimp: In a bowl, combine the shrimp, juice of one lime, chopped cilantro, and a pinch of salt and pepper. Let it marinate for about 10 minutes.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ully!
  2. Cook the Shrimp: Heat a non-stick skillet over medium heat. Once hot, add the marinated shrimp. Cook for about 2-3 minutes per side, or until they turn pink and opaque. Be careful not to overcook them!
  3. Prepare the Slaw: If using store-bought cabbage slaw, simply place it in a bowl. If making homemade slaw, thinly slice green cabbage and mix with lime juice, salt, and a drizzle of olive oil.
  4. Assemble the Tacos: Warm the taco shells according to package instructions. Add a generous portion of slaw to each shell, followed by the cooked shrimp, and top with avocado slices and a dollop of sour cream. Don’t forget a squeeze of lime for that extra zing!
  5. Serve: Enjoy your Cilantro Lime Shrimp Tacos with Slaw right away, while the flavors are freshest!

Top Tips for Perfecting Cilantro Lime Shrimp Tacos with Slaw

  • Substitutions: If you’re looking to switch things up, try using chicken or tofu instead of shrimp for a different twist. Ensure they are halal-friendly!
  • Timing: Cook the shrimp just until they’re opaque; they’ll continue cooking in the residual heat after you remove them from the skillet.
  • Common Mistakes: Overcooking shrimp is a quick way to make them tough. Keep an eye on them!

Storing and Reheating Tips

If you happen to have leftovers (though they’re unlikely!), store the shrimp and slaw separately in airtight containers. The shrimp can last up to 2 days in the refrigerator. When reheating, simply pop the shrimp in a skillet over low heat until warmed through. The slaw can be eaten cold, or use it as a refreshing topping on freshly made tacos.
